The Journey: Student Accommodation and Art & Exhibition Centre
Project description
The project consists of a student accommodation and art&exhibition centre located in Warsaw,Poland. It contributes to the revitalisation of the capital’s central district and to the support of social life. It is aimed to offer interesting and functional spaces by doing collaborative work between architects and engineers. Here, where the old and the new create harmony in the same site, various strategies have been developed to design a building which is sustainable and produces low-carbon.

Teacher
Guillermo Guzman Dumont is a Chilean Architect graduated in 1993 at UBB, Chile. Since graduation, he combined practice (Architecture and construction) with part time teaching of design studio and composition until he moved to the UK in 2000 to become a full time Lecturer in Architecture at the University of Nottingham.
